Who funds Mazie's Mission?

Mazie's Mission is funded by 13 grantmakers, led by Communities Foundation of Texas Inc ($275K), The Pawerful Rescue ($198K), The Rees-Jones Foundation ($60K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$606K in grants to Mazie's Mission between 2020–2024.
